CYPRUS Nationwide police crackdown targets firecrackers and illegal bonfires. File photo @ESN Facebook Easter bonfires go ahead under strict controls and heightened policing Newsroom Authorities across Cyprus are stepping up safety measures and enforcement efforts ahead of Easter, as the long-standing tradition of lambratzies (Easter bonfires) continues to be observed under tighter regulation.
